Output ef1f920abf11251b48b933a2430932eebcbc799bcab4dafeedb6cdce3cab11fc:0

value
4813305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20f8e69a6711fd877fc60782506aa41095fd3dbb OP_EQUAL
address
34hMicVBY3wbmCGKcyDC6rmE3xcX4addY5
transaction
ef1f920abf11251b48b933a2430932eebcbc799bcab4dafeedb6cdce3cab11fc
confirmations
304396
spent
true